Speakers for the event, held on 17 and 18 October at London's Tobacco Dock, have just been announced by Wired editor Nate Lanxon.
This year’s speakers include Bjork, who turned an album into the world’s most interactive digital app, British cosmologist and astrophysicist Sir Martin Rees, Chinese concert pianist Lang Lang, who partnered with Google and YouTube to assemble to first-ever online collaborative orchestra, the YouTube Symphony Orchestra and MIT Media Lab expert Rosalind Pickard, as well as many other fasicinating people!
